Overview
The Focus on Work, Organizational and Health Psychology program at Freie Universität Berlin is a Master's Degree pathway in Social Sciences, Humanities and Linguistics, taught primarily in German. The course is designed to build the analytical and hands-on capabilities that German and international employers look for.
To be considered, applicants typically need English at B2 level and German at C1 level. Admission to this program is unknown. Applications are submitted via via uni-assist.
The program spans 4 semesters and charges no tuition fees (only a semester contribution may apply).
Requires a Bachelor's degree in psychology or equivalent with specific credit points in statistics diagnostics and work organizational and business psychology. Applicants with foreign degrees need C1 German level and B2 English if not instructed in English.
